Subject: [patch] 2.6.8-rc3-mm2: sk98lin/skge.c doesn't compile with PROC_FS=n

I got the following compile error with CONFIG_PROC_FS=n:
<-- snip -->
...
CC drivers/net/sk98lin/skge.o
drivers/net/sk98lin/skge.c: In function `skge_remove_one':
drivers/net/sk98lin/skge.c:5116: warning: implicit declaration of function `remove_proc_entry'
drivers/net/sk98lin/skge.c:5116: `pSkRootDir' undeclared (first use in this function)
drivers/net/sk98lin/skge.c:5116: (Each undeclared identifier is reported only once
drivers/net/sk98lin/skge.c:5116: for each function it appears in.)
drivers/net/sk98lin/skge.c: In function `skge_init':
drivers/net/sk98lin/skge.c:5188: `SK_Root_Dir_entry' undeclared (first use in this function)
make[3]: *** [drivers/net/sk98lin/skge.o] Error 1
<-- snip -->
The fix is pretty straightforward:
Signed-off-by: Adrian Bunk <bunk@fs.tum.de>
--- linux-2.6.8-rc3-mm2-full/drivers/net/sk98lin/skge.c.old 2004-08-09 04:11:31.000000000 +0200
+++ linux-2.6.8-rc3-mm2-full/drivers/net/sk98lin/skge.c 2004-08-09 04:13:58.000000000 +0200
@@ -110,10 +110,7 @@
#include <linux/module.h>
#include <linux/init.h>
-
-#ifdef CONFIG_PROC_FS
#include <linux/proc_fs.h>
-#endif
#include "h/skdrv1st.h"
#include "h/skdrv2nd.h"
@@ -5185,9 +5182,9 @@
{
int error;
+#ifdef CONFIG_PROC_FS
memcpy(&SK_Root_Dir_entry, BOOT_STRING, sizeof(SK_Root_Dir_entry) - 1);
-#ifdef CONFIG_PROC_FS
pSkRootDir = proc_mkdir(SK_Root_Dir_entry, proc_net);
if (!pSkRootDir) {
printk(KERN_WARNING "Unable to create /proc/net/%s",
